Oppo’s sub-brand Realme recently announced to enter Oppo’s home market - China and it is speculated to launch a high-end offering in the forthcoming months. The company partly confirmed that speculation by releasing a theme video yesterday. The video showed us the first glimpses of this upcoming phone. Now, a new Realme phone was listed on TENAA under the model number RMX1901 which suggests that the phone will be launched soon. The TENAA listing doesn’t reveal all the details of the phone, but it still has some photos of this upcoming handset. The handset is currently rumored to be called Realme X.

As shown on the photos, the alleged Realme X doesn’t come with either a selfie camera or top bezel. It means that this phone might be the same phone with a pop-up selfie camera that appeared in the theme video yesterday. Its back panel features a gradient finish with a Black and Blue shade as well as dual cameras. The fingerprint scanner is also nowhere to be seen on the back which might suggest that the phone will feature an on-screen fingerprint sensor instead.

The phone will measure 161.2x76x9.4 mm and come with a 6.5-inch FHD+ panel. It is said to pack a 3,680mAh battery and a 3.5mm audio jack. For the processor, the handset is rumored to be powered by the latest Snapdragon 855 chipset. However, it is better to wait for its TENAA listing to get updated in the next couple of days.
This phone will be the very first attempt from Realme in the high-end segment. For now, the brand hasn’t confirmed whether it will bring this device to the Indian market. We have also known that the TENAA listing of the Realme 3 Pro was also just spotted and we believe that both of these two phones will go official in the Chinese market very soon.
